What Is A Metal Rose, Really?
A metal rose begins as a real rose. It’s not a sculpture designed to resemble a flower. The original bloom is preserved in its natural form and then encased in layers of metal, often gold, silver, or rose gold.
This process locks the rose in time. The petals don’t age, fall, or fade. The rose stops being organic and becomes symbolic. That transformation is the foundation of its meaning.
The Core Meaning behind a metal rose gift
At its core, the meaning of a metal rose gift is permanence. It represents something that isn’t meant to change, weaken, or disappear. Where fresh roses speak to the intensity of a moment, metal roses speak to the intention to make that moment last.
Giving a metal rose says, “This feeling isn’t temporary.” It’s often associated with commitment, loyalty, and emotional certainty. That’s why metal roses are commonly chosen for milestones rather than spontaneous gestures.

How Color Affects The Meaning Of A Metal Rose
Metal roses come in different finishes, and the color subtly changes the message. Gold metal roses often represent value, devotion, and long-term significance. Silver suggests balance, respect, and reflection. Rose gold blends warmth with modern elegance, often chosen for emotionally intimate moments.
Choosing the right finish allows the gift to align more closely with the intention behind it. The metal doesn’t overpower the rose. It reframes it.
